Where to Volunteer in Phoenix

Do you have extra time and have given thought to participating as a volunteer within your community? Have you decided to try volunteering but don’t know where to start? If you live in Phoenix and have decided you’re ready to give back, continue reading because we have compiled a fantastic resource list that can get you pointed in the right direction. Whether you’d like to volunteer at a hospital or simply donate your time to help tutor kids the following list will give you a variety of options. Happy volunteering!

  1. Volunteer Match

If you’re struggling to find a niche of what you would like to get involved with start with Volunteer Match and search the entire Phoenix area for a variety of volunteer opportunities. From mentoring, to assisting with fundraisers, to even volunteering at a ranch,this is a great place to start for those who have just begun their search. You can search through hundreds of possibilities based on your location.

  1. Hands on Phoenix

Hands on Phoenix is another volunteer search directory that focuses specifically on the Phoenix metropolitan area. This resource is great if you’re looking for a one-time volunteer opportunity or even a long-term commitment in an established program. Here you can find opportunities to help with education, homelessness and even animal welfare.

  1. Phoenix Children’s Hospital

If working with children appeals to you then we highly recommend checking out the volunteer section on the Phoenix Children’s Hospital website. You can choose different areas to volunteer in such as: in-hospital, community events or animal assisted therapy. They even offer a summer program perfect for students ages 13 through college senior.

  1. Volunteer Phoenix

Volunteer Phoenix is a great search directory that allows you to search for volunteer opportunities within the city of Phoenix by distance from specific zip codes, areas of interest and by age of the volunteer. This caters the search to meet your individual needs and filters through other results that may not be as relevant to you. You can even search by departments within the city if there is a particular sector you may have interest in.

  1. Phoenix Zoo

Love animals? Volunteer at the zoo! If you don’t have much experience working with animals there are still a handful of entry-level volunteer opportunities like: conservation center guides, photographers, and assisting with the petting zoo. If you have a specific skill set you can share like marketing or electrical, you can submit an application expressing these interests and they will work with you to provide an opportunity to put your skills to work. This is a great opportunity for those looking to build their resume.

  1. MeetUp

Phoenix Philanthropists is an organization that’s responsible for scheduling volunteer events within the greater Phoenix metropolitan area. Every time a new event gets scheduled it will be added onto the calendar and anyone can RSVP. Be sure to check back often as some events will fill up to capacity. Some examples of events include: toy drives, dinner services and gardening socials.
